How Our Team Handles Living Room Water Removal

When you call us, our team will arrive quickly and assess the situation. We’ll use specialized equipment to measure the moisture levels and find out the extent of the damage. From there, we’ll develop a customized plan to dry your living room and prevent further damage.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

We’ll use thermal imaging cameras to identify the source of the water and assess the extent of the damage. Our team will then contain the affected area to prevent further moisture from spreading.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our team will use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ract as much water as possible from your living room. We’ll also use specialized equipment to remove any standing water.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water’s been extracted, our team will use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ry your living room quickly and efficiently. We’ll also use specialized equipment to monitor the moisture levels and ensure everything’s dry.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our team will use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to clean and sanitize your living room. We’ll also use a HEPA-filter vacuum to remove any remaining moisture and debris.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Repair

Once everything’s dry,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your living room is safe and secure. We’ll also make any necessary repairs to prevent future water damage.

Warning Signs You Need Living Room Water Removal

Water damage can be sneaky, but there are some warning signs you should look out for. Catching these signs early can save you a lot of money and prevent bigger problems down the line.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, musty odors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a persistent sm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call us.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your flooring is looking uneven or sagging, it’s time to act fast.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ual marks or discoloration, it’s time to call us.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ice your paint or wallpaper is peeling or bubbling, it’s time to act fast.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age can be a sign of a bigger problem. If you notice water leaking from your ceiling, walls, or floors, it’s time to call us.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ual noises or water leaks, it’s time to act fast.

Living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ak, contained to a single area Yes No You can likely handle it yourself with some basic equipment.
Large leak, affecting multiple areas No Yes It’s too much for you to handle on your own, and it’s better to let a professional handle it.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es It’s an emergency situation that needs immediate attention from a professional.
Water damage from a storm or flood No Yes It’s a complex situation that needs specialized equipment and expertise.
Water damage from a leaky roof No Yes It’s a safety risk, and it’s better to let a professional handle it.
Water damage from a dishwasher or washing machine Maybe Yes It depends on the severity of the damage, but it’s often better to let a professional handle it.

Living Room Water Removal Cost In Buda, TX

The cost of living room water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Buda, TX.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 The amount of water extracted and the equipment used.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ment used.
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The extent of the damage and the equipment used.
Final inspection and repair $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the equipment used.
Equipment rental $100 – $1,000 The type and duration of the rental.
Disposal fees $100 – $500 The type and quantity of materials disposed of.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ates for all our services.

Common Questions About Living Room Water Removal

Will I need to replace my carpet?

It depends on the extent of the damage. If the water has seeped into the padding, it’s likely that the carpet will need to be replaced. Our team will assess the situation and provide a recommendation.

How long will it take to dry my living room?

The drying time will depend on the severity of the damage and the equipment used. In most cases, we can dry your living room within 3-5 days.

Will I need to move out of my home?

It depends on the extent of the damage and the complexity of the repair. In some cases, it may be necessary to temporarily relocate while the repairs are being made. Our team will assess the situation and provide a recommendation.

Will my insurance cover the cost?

It depends on your insurance policy and the extent of the damage.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ure you get the coverage you deserve.

How can I prevent water damage in the future?

Regular maintenance is key. Make sure to inspect your pipes and appliances regularly, and address any issues quickly. You can also consider installing a water detection system to alert you to any potential problems.
